Navigating International Produce Sections
When fruits and vegetables are priced per kilogram instead of per pound, quick mental conversion becomes invaluable. Understanding that one kilogram equals approximately 2.2 pounds helps you estimate costs instantly. If apples cost €3 per kilogram, you're looking at roughly $1.36 per pound (after currency conversion too!). This dual conversion—units and currency—is where real-world math shines. The secret lies in developing reference points. A medium apple weighs about 180 grams, so six apples make roughly one kilogram. A standard can of soda is 355 milliliters, close enough to use as a quick volume reference. These everyday benchmarks make conversion intuitive rather than intimidating. Grocery Shopping Conversion Shortcuts:
- • 1 kg ≈ 2.2 pounds - Perfect for produce pricing comparisons
- • 1 liter ≈ 1 quart - Close enough for most liquid purchases
- • 100 grams ≈ 3.5 ounces - Ideal for deli counter orders
- • 500ml ≈ 1 pint - Great for beverage size comparison
- • 30ml ≈ 1 fluid ounce - Perfect for recipe ingredients
- • 1 meter = 3.3 feet - Useful for fabric or hardware shopping

Temperature: Dressing for Success
Weather forecasts become puzzles when traveling internationally. A forecast showing 25°C might sound cold to American ears, but it's actually a pleasant 77°F—perfect for shorts and a light shirt. Understanding that 20°C equals 68°F (room temperature) provides a crucial reference point for travel packing decisions. Travel Temperature Reference Points:
- • -10°C = 14°F - Very cold, winter coat essential
- • 0°C = 32°F - Freezing point, watch for ice
- • 10°C = 50°F - Cool, light jacket needed
- • 20°C = 68°F - Comfortable, perfect for walking
- • 30°C = 86°F - Hot, light clothing recommended
- • 40°C = 104°F - Very hot, stay hydrated
Transportation: Speed, Distance, and Fuel
Driving internationally introduces multiple conversion challenges simultaneously. Speed limits displayed in kilometers per hour, distances shown in kilometers, and fuel sold in liters per 100 kilometers create a conversion trinity that experienced travelers navigate with ease. A 100 km/h speed limit equals approximately 62 mph—reasonable highway speed. A destination 150 kilometers away translates to roughly 93 miles, or about 1.5 hours of driving at highway speeds. Understanding these relationships helps plan travel itineraries accurately and safely.
